The T TAKMLY Portable Digital Microscope combines a 2.0-inch IPS color screen with 500x fixed magnification and 200W HD pixels, delivering crisp, vibrant images. Equipped with 8 adjustable LED lights and a rechargeable battery, it supports Windows and Mac OS via USB Type-C for easy photo and video documentation. Compact and user-friendly, it’s perfect for professionals and enthusiasts eager to explore microscopic details anytime, anywhere.

Now it goes into the trash, and I am looking for one of the competitors (that will work). Let me clarify something - At best, it as, in my opinion, a "toy". The adjustment dials are WAY too sensitive, and you really have to have this mounted on something for it to be usable. For coins, on a stable base, where you can eventually set the focus on a specific point and swap coins (not moving the camera), it works well. Move the object, not the camera. More 'clarification' - to give you some idea of the sensitivity of the adjustment dials - on a 'regular' microscope, you could turn a dial maybe 3-5 full times to adjust the same that this does in maybe 1/2 turn. There is no fine tuning unless you are really lucky. For anything else (like looking at trichomes on a growing plant), it is close to useless. You have to be REALLY lucky to hold the camera still, at the right distance, at the right spot, for more than a second to have a chance to snap a photo. Again, a tripod mount would help here, but it was more of a challenge to use than it was worth. To be completely fair - IF you are hooking this up WIRED to a COMPUTER (NOT a phone, NOT using Wifi), and you are using the base (NOT handheld), and you are looking at something like coins, paper money, or fabric that you can slide into the focal area, you should be ok.
